Been a rough couple of weeks. I'll see if I can get some pics tomm for you. Let me tell everyone though. DON'T re-use the stock strut mounts. One of mine literally fell apart in my hands. All 50ish ball bearings went rolling away. I had to order the GT500's to get it completed.
